    Betting on low oil prices would be a start.

    I do a lot of research on oil tankers.. companies that are hired by big oil companies to transport oil. The initial gut reaction would be that with Iran bringing their production to the world market, there will be more demand for ´my´ tankers. But then you look a little deeper and realize the state owned oil company of Iran has their own fleet, so that will be a wash. There could be slightly more demand for tankers because Iran´s production is going to keep pushing prices lower, which should increase demand and production. ( people buy more of stuff when it is cheaper).

    Really though, the easiest way to play this is to bet that oil prices will stay below $60 or $70 for the next year. There is just so much production going on right now and most of the world is having only slow but steady growth, even China.
